William McCain Obituary

William McCain Jr. GILBERT - Will McCain went home to be with the Lord on Saturday, October 19, 2013 after a courageous battle with melanoma. Will was born on January 27, 1953 in Mobil, Alabama. He grew up in Orangeburg, South Carolina and graduated from the University of North Carolina-Chapel Hill in 1975. He served on the Orangeburg City Council from 1981 to 1986 and served in the South Carolina House of Representatives from 1986 to 1992. He served under Governor Carroll Campbell and was Chief of Staff to Governor David Beasley. He was a partner in the consulting firm of Kelley, McCain & Smith Owens, LLC. His brilliant mind and gentle spirit made him a true leader in the state and community. Will is survived by his wife, Jeanelle Medlin McCain of Gilbert; sister, Mary "Mimi" McCain and her husband Hugh Auchincloss; brother, Charles McCain; uncle, Chuck McCain; father-in-law and mother-in-law, Jerry and Jean Medlin; a niece and nephew and several cousins. He was preceded in death by his parents, William Simonton McCain and Lurline Livingston McCain.
